Exit Slip Oct 8 - Discussion About Embodied Learning in Math/Science

 As I perused the insights of other groups' discussions, I noticed that there was pretty much a consensus that including embodied learning activities in math and science classrooms is an effective and engaging way to teach. Because the objective of natural science is to describe the natural world, there are endless opportunities available for teaching science in a physical, tangible sense. Although this becomes more difficult for highly abstract concepts (particularly phenomena on astronomical or microscopic scales), some metaphor and extension from everyday experience is usually possible. As for mathematics teaching, there are plenty of ways that patterns exist intrinsically within nature, and math is almost always necessary to create accurate scientific descriptions and models, so opportunities to connect mathematics with the natural world exist there as well.

In my group, we talked about how the difficulty of creating effective embodied learning activities in math and science classrooms lies in successfully eliciting student reflection and relational understanding. In a sense, it is possible for a student to jump through the hoops of a physical activity that is embedded with mathematical and scientific concepts only to end up with instrumental understanding of the concrete task. In order to have students grasp abstract concepts relationally, and also to not overgeneralize observations, embodied learning activities must be intentionally designed: students need to have the appropriate prerequisite knowledge and skills, receive sufficient guiding for their inquiry where applicable, and the teacher must model insightful questioning. From reading the responses of other groups, many of our peers seemed to think the same way. 

In short, it can be said that it's a waste of opportunity to not bring embodied learning into the math/science classroom, but it's also not enough to simply perform concrete activities without strategically and creatively connecting the activities to their embedded abstract concepts; this is where the real pedagogical skill comes in to play.
